Transforming Risk Assessment
The integration of big data into the agricultural insurance sector is fundamentally altering how risk is assessed. Insurers are employing advanced analytics to harness vast amounts of information, such as historical weather data, soil conditions, and crop performance metrics. This analytical power allows for improved predictions regarding weather patterns and potential crop yields, which in turn helps insurers to make more accurate risk assessments.
For instance, farmers located in regions prone to drought can receive customized insurance products that account for these specific risks, allowing for better financial planning and stability.

Streamlining Claims Processing
The claims process can often be a significant pain point for farmers, particularly following adverse events such as floods or storms. However, with enhanced data analytics, claims processing is becoming more efficient. Insurers are now able to analyze claims in real-time, leading to quicker validation and payouts.
For example, data from satellite imagery and weather reports can be used to verify a farmer’s claim about crop damage, ensuring they receive compensation more swiftly than traditional methods would allow. This not only provides financial relief but also builds trust between farmers and insurers.

Enhancing Risk Management Strategies
One of the primary transformations in the agricultural insurance sector due to the use of big data is the enhancement of risk management strategies. Traditional models often relied on generalized data and historical trends, which could lead to inaccurate assessments and inflated premiums. However, with the advent of big data analytics, insurers can utilize granular data sources, such as satellite imagery, soil health reports, and real-time weather conditions, to gauge risks more precisely.
This shift necessitates a proactive approach where farmers are encouraged to engage with their insurance providers to explore advanced risk management solutions. Here are key steps to maximize the benefits of these new analytical capabilities:
- Utilize precision agriculture technologies: Implement tools like drones equipped with high-resolution cameras and ground sensors to monitor crop health, soil moisture, and pest populations. This information can reveal potential vulnerabilities and inform an accurate assessment of insurance needs, leading to a tailored insurance plan that reflects actual risks.
- Peer benchmarking: Connect with local farmers to compare crop performance and risk profiles. Understanding what is normal in your area can help identify outliers, enabling you to assess your specific risks more confidently and negotiate better insurance terms based on this benchmarking.
- Meet regularly with insurance advisors: Establish a routine schedule for check-ins with your insurance provider to review your data and policies. Regular discussions can uncover emerging risks and allow for timely adjustments in coverage, ensuring you are always adequately protected.
In addition to these practices, the adoption of predictive modeling is becoming increasingly common in agricultural insurance. Insurers leverage machine learning algorithms to analyze subtle trends, such as unexpected shifts in pest migration patterns or changing climatic influences on crop yields. This sophisticated approach results in informed decisions that can help mitigate risks and avoid significant financial losses.

Streamlining Underwriting Processes
Another major transformation attributed to the integration of big data in the agricultural insurance sector is the overhaul of underwriting processes. Traditional underwriting heavily depended on broad categorizations and industry averages that often failed to capture the nuances of specific farming operations. With big data, insurers can now access detailed and diverse information, enabling them to offer more competitive premiums that reflect actual risk levels.
Farmers can take advantage of these advancements by adopting specific practices:
- Provide comprehensive data: Ensure that all relevant farm data, including crop types, operational history, and financial metrics, is made available to insurers. This detailed information allows providers to tailor policies, potentially leading to lower premiums and greater coverage options.
- Utilize data-sharing platforms: Leverage technology solutions that facilitate the sharing of agricultural data with insurers. Platforms designed for agricultural management can provide real-time insights that enhance risk profiles and potentially influence underwriting decisions positively.
- Analyze historical performance: Utilize your past yield reports and losses. Presenting a solid performance history to your insurer not only aids in effective underwriting but can also help negotiate better terms when renewing policies.
This data-driven approach to underwriting not only leads to more accurate pricing but also enhances the underwriting cycle, allowing insurers to process applications faster while addressing specific risks associated with individual farms.
